For over a decade Niger in West Africa was seen as the beacon of democracy. That all changed in July 2023 when the elected President was ousted in a military coup. It was the fifth military coup in the region in the past 2 years. A region that was once a French colony and is today the epicentre of Islamic extremism. What happening in West Africa and why should we care.
